Related occupations
Explore related occupations in the environmental consultant sector.
Sustainability Officer
Sustainability Officers help organisations lower emissions and carbon footprints by developing sustainability plans and ensuring ethical sourcing.
Environmental Engineer
An Environmental Engineer designs systems for water, air, and waste management, conducts impact assessments, and ensures compliance with environmental laws.
Environmental Scientist
Environmental Scientists protect natural resources and advise on sustainable practices by conducting research, impact assessments, and community education.
Environmental Advisor
Environmental Advisors guide organisations on environmental policies, ensuring compliance and promoting sustainability while assessing impacts and implementing eco-friendly practices.
Sustainability Specialist
A Sustainability Specialist promotes eco-friendly practices, improves resource efficiency, and drives compliance within various organisations.
Sustainability Advisor
A Sustainability Advisor guides organisations in implementing sustainable practices, conducting assessments, and promoting eco-friendly initiatives.
Sustainability Planner
A Sustainability Planner develops and implements strategies for sustainable practices, focusing on land use, resource management, and community engagement.
Sustainability Manager
A Sustainability Manager implements eco-friendly initiatives, develops strategies for reducing impact, and promotes sustainability across the organisation.
Sustainability Engineer
A Sustainability Engineer designs and implements eco-friendly systems to reduce environmental impact and promote resource efficiency.
